Hyderabad: Two gangs involved in theft of cattle were arrested by the Rachakonda police on Thursday. The police recovered cash and seized the vehicles used for the thefts.
In the first case, the police arrested Mohammed Aslam (24) and Kunagalla Chandra Mohan (35), who were allegedly stealing cattle from the Valigonda, Bhongir, Choutuppal and Motakonduru police station limits. They were involved in several thefts, police said.
In the second case, the police arrested Janga Lingamanthulu (25), Jinukala Upender (21) and Pashuvula Kiran (30), who were involved in five cases in Mothkur and Gundala police station limits.
